Operation Ceasefire Grant Program- OCGP
Connection to the Commonwealth’s Attorney’s Office
Operation Ceasefire is a prosecutor-led initiative of the OCA focused on preventing violent crime and keeping Alexandria residents safe. The office supports swift and fair prosecution of gun-related offenses while also engaging in community awareness and outreach programs. This initiative reflects the OCA’s commitment to public safety, justice, and maintaining the trust of the community.
Collaborative Partners
Operation Ceasefire succeeds through a coordinated team approach, bringing together multiple partners in Alexandria and Northern Virginia. Together, these partners work collaboratively to reduce gun violence, enhance public safety, and strengthen community trust.
Commonwealth’s Attorney’s Office (OCA)
Oversees the grant program, coordinates prosecutions of gun-related offenses, and ensures alignment with public safety and justice priorities.
Alexandria Police Department (APD)
Enforces gun laws, investigates illegal firearm activity, and works with the community to identify high-risk situations.
Alexandria Sheriff’s Office
Manages defendants in custody and assists with enforcement, monitoring, and court coordination.
Probation & Parole
Monitors individuals under supervision, ensures compliance with court orders, and connects participants to treatment or support services.
Schools & Educational Programs
Promote awareness about firearm safety, engage youth in violence prevention, and support community education initiatives.
Community Organizations
Provide resources, outreach, and advocacy, including mentoring, public education, and support for affected families.
